Who is the famous Roman Emperor that conquered France and parts of Britain?

There is no Roman emperor who conquered France, or Gaul as it was called at the time. Julius Caesar conquered Gaul, but he was never an emperor. In facet he was merely the governor of the area when be began his conquest. As far a Britain is concerned, Caesar made a couple of landings there and formed an alliance, but withdrew. It was not until about 90 years later that Claudius, who was an emperor, officially annexed Britain into the empire.There is no Roman emperor who conquered France, or Gaul as it was called at the time.
